ENJOY Coffee&Beer, a beer pub in Komae, Tokyo, has released a fifth-anniversary beer made with Himitsu Beer. This is the fourth collaboration between the two, and this year’s release revisits a hop-forward extra hoppy ale, now fermented with Himitsu Beer’s house yeast.

The beer is called Sametare. At 4.5% ABV, the post describes a soft stone-fruit aroma, grassy hop notes, and a firm bitterness. It is also meant to evolve as it warms, so the changing top notes should be part of the experience.

ENJOY Coffee&Beer is a neighborhood spot built around coffee and craft beer, and that balance shows here as well: an approachable pub setting with a beer that clearly leans into detail. For drinkers who like hop character and a bit of bitterness, this anniversary pour looks like a natural fit.
